WebHormones released by the hypothalamus regulate the anterior pituitary hormones. CRH is synthesized and released from the hypothalamus; it stimulates the synthesis and release of ACTH from the pituitary gland. WebDHEA administration resulted in a decrease in plasma cortisol concentrations (mean, peak, and/or AUC) in healthy older women and men. WebDehydroepiandrosterone (DHEA) can counteract the activity of cortisol by modulating the glucocorticoid receptor β (GRβ) expression and antagonizing the binding of GRα to the glucocorticoid responsive element (GRE) in RACK1 (Receptor for Activated C K inase 1) promoter.
